The opening of the "Grand Egyptian Museum" near the "Giza pyramid complex" aims to revolutionize the visitor experience in "Egypt" and attract global tourists.
- Scheduled to open soon, the "Grand Egyptian Museum" will showcase over 100,000 artifacts, including items from the tomb of Tutankhamun, enhancing the allure of the "Giza pyramid complex".
- The museums inauguration has garnered attention from international leaders, including "Felipe VI of Spain", highlighting its significance as a cultural milestone for "Cairo" and beyond.
- Strategically located near the pyramids, the "Grand Egyptian Museum" is expected to boost Egypts tourism industry, providing a modern experience that complements the historical significance of the "Pyramid".
Why It Matters
The transformation brought by the "Grand Egyptian Museum" reflects Egypts commitment to preserving its rich heritage while promoting economic growth through tourism, emphasizing the countrys cultural importance on the global stage.
